Looking for the complete picture? Explore our Automotive Actuator Testing Guide: Relays, Solenoids & Motors for an in-depth guide. An automotive solenoid uses an electromagnet to move a plunger or open/close a valve—common in EVAP purge valves, VVT oil control valves, transmission shift solenoids, EGR valves (some designs), turbo wastegate actuators, starter solenoids, and more.
